Comprehending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are battery-powered cars created to assist people with mobility concerns. They are generally used outdoors but can likewise be ideal for indoor usage, depending upon the design. mobility scooters uk scooters can be found in various shapes and sizes, each accommodating different requirements and lifestyles. Here are some of the most typical types:
3-Wheel mobility scooters ScootersPros: More maneuverable, lighter, and often more affordable.Cons: Less steady on irregular surface areas and less comfortable for longer trips.4-Wheel ScootersPros: More steady, better for outside usage, and can deal with rough surface.Cons: Bulkier, less maneuverable, and more expensive.Portable ScootersPros: Lightweight and easy to take apart for transportation.Cons: Limited variety and speed.Heavy Duty ScootersPros: Designed to support users as much as 500 pounds, with robust frames and powerful motors.Cons: Heavier and less portable, often more pricey.Travel ScootersPros: Compact and lightweight, perfect for travel and storage.Cons: May not be appropriate for all terrains and longer trips.Secret Features to Consider
When shopping for a mobility scooter, a number of key functions need to be assessed to guarantee the best fit for the user's requirements:
Battery Life and Range: The range a scooter can take a trip on a single charge is essential. Search for scooters with a variety of a minimum of 10-15 miles for the majority of users.Speed: Most mobility scooters have a maximum speed of 8-15 miles per hour. Select a speed that matches the user's convenience and security level.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can support the user's weight. Heavy task scooters are offered for those who require more support.Turning Radius: A smaller sized turning radius is helpful for browsing tight areas, such as within homes or stores.Seating Comfort: Look for scooters with adjustable seats, backrests, and armrests to ensure optimum comfort throughout use.Control Options: Some scooters provide more ergonomic control choices, such as thumb-controlled levers or joystick controls, which can be easier for users with minimal hand dexterity.Storage and Transport: Consider the size and weight of the scooter, in addition to any disassembly functions, if you require to transfer it often.Discovering the Best Mobility Scooter Shop

Q: Are mobility scooters covered by insurance coverage?
A: Some insurance coverage plans, including Medicare, might cover mobility scooters under particular conditions. Contact your insurance company to see if you get approved for protection.
Q: How do I keep my mobility scooter?
A: Regular maintenance is crucial for the durability and efficiency of your mobility scooter. This consists of:Battery Charging: Ensure the battery is charged regularly and stored effectively.Tire Check: Regularly inspect the tire pressure and condition.Lubrication: Lubricate moving parts to avoid wear and tear.Cleanliness: Keep the scooter clean and devoid of debris.
Q: Can I utilize a mobility scooter inside and outdoors?
A: Yes, many mobility scooters are developed for both indoor and outdoor usage. However, 4-wheel scooters are typically preferable for outdoor use due to their stability and toughness.
Q: How do I transfer a mobility scooter?
A: Portable scooters can be easily taken apart and carried in an automobile or van. For larger scooters, think about a scooter lift or ramp to assist in loading and dumping.
Q: What is the average life-span of a mobility scooter?
A: With proper maintenance, a mobility scooter can last 5-10 years. The life expectancy can differ based on the model, usage, and care.
